bagotte-bg600-robot-vacuum-cleaner-mop-upgraded-1500pa-strong-suction-2-7-in-super-quiet-smart-self-charging-robotic-vacuum-cleaners-auto-sweeper-for-hardwood-floor-carpet-tile-pet-hair-care-3437.jpgHow much pet hair sheds by your pet and the type of floor you'll need to clean will determine which robotic vacuum is right for you. Some models also have advanced features like self-emptying and obstacle detection.

When choosing the right model, make sure you look for an enormous dust bin as well as a quiet mode. Smart mapping and app features such as zoning, scheduling and no-go zones are useful.
